Can I modify FS2004 Robinson R22 flight characteristics...

Featured Replies

I would like to modify the flight dynamics of the stock FS2004 R22 to be more realistic. Specifically:1. I would like to make it respond more acurately to rotor torque in a hover. IE: when you increase power or collective it should yaw the nose to the right requiring more left pedal input and yaw left with a decrease in power/collective. It should also slightly loose altitude with increased power/collective and increase altitude with a decrease in power/collective.2. The stock FS2004 R22 is WAY to stable! I need to make it more responsive to control input and reduce it's apparent inertia. I am a student pilot learning to fly the real R22 and I am using FS2004 to help me practice my piloting skills at home. My flight school has a professional flight simulator ("Flyit" simulator) that uses a tweaked version of FS2004. It has been "acurized" so that the flight dynnamics are more realistic and I am hoping to find a way to do the same for my sim at home.Any help is appreciated!Thanks,Hoverace
